08:04 AM ET 12.08 | So much for obfuscation. Ben Roethlisberger and coordinator Bruce Arians publicly announced their intentions of running plenty of no-huddle offense tonight against Cleveland at Heinz Field, and they seemed not a bit concerned to let the Browns in on it. "They should know it; we've done it three out of four weeks," Arians said. "As I get stale as a play-caller, I like to turn it over to No. 7. We have a wager on who gets to the end zone first." Opponents might have wagers on who gets to Roethlisberger first, huddle or no-huddle. The Browns are not a good pass-rushing team. ... But Roethlisberger has a way of making even the worst sacking defenses productive.
